VAUGHN v. GRANITE CITY STEEL DIVISION OF NATIONAL STEEL CORP.

No. 5-89-0517.

576 N.E.2d 874 (1991)

217 Ill. App.3d 46

159 Ill.Dec. 951

Vivian VAUGHN, Administratrix of the Estate of George Vaughn, Deceased, Plaintiff-Appellee, v. GRANITE CITY STEEL DIVISION OF NATIONAL STEEL CORPORATION, a corporation, Defendant-Appellant.

Appellate Court of Illinois, Fifth District.

Rehearing Denied August 22, 1991.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Churchill & McDonnell, Belleville (Joseph B. McDonnell, of counsel), for defendantappellant.

George J. Moran, Sr., John Long, Harry J. Sterling, Troy, for plaintiff-appellee.


Justice GOLDENHERSH, delivered the opinion of the court:

Plaintiff, Vivian Vaughn, as administratrix of the estate of George Vaughn, deceased, brought an action in the circuit court of Madison County to recover damages from defendant, Granite City Steel Division of National Steel Corporation, under the Wrongful Death Act (the Act) (Ill. Rev.Stat.1983, ch. 70, par. 1 et seq.). Following a jury trial, a verdict was returned in favor of plaintiff in the amount...
